Unlocking‍ Metabolism: How Hydration Fuels Your Bodys Engine

Unlocking Metabolism: How Hydration‍ Fuels Your Bodys Engine

In the complex world of ​our body’s internal functions, water plays a crucial role in maintaining an efficient metabolism. At its core, metabolism ​is the series of chemical reactions that convert⁣ food into energy. For these reactions to⁣ occur ⁤smoothly, a well-hydrated body is essential. Water acts as a catalyst, enabling enzymes to⁢ break down ​food and transport⁣ nutrients effectively. A lack ⁣of hydration can slow down these processes, leading to a sluggish metabolic rate.

  • Hydration enhances cellular functions, allowing for optimal energy production.
  • Water aids in detoxification, flushing ​out toxins that could otherwise impair metabolic efficiency.
  • Adequate fluid ⁤intake ensures​ the proper balance of electrolytes, vital for muscle ⁢contractions⁣ and nerve transmissions.

Moreover, drinking water can have a‍ thermogenic effect, meaning it slightly increases the body’s‌ energy expenditure,‌ thereby boosting⁣ metabolism. ​By simply keeping hydrated, ⁣you can support your body’s engine in⁤ running ‍more⁣ smoothly⁣ and efficiently, unlocking the full potential ⁣of your metabolism.

Water Wisdom: The Science Behind Hydration and Metabolic Rate

Hydration plays a crucial role in ⁢maintaining a well-functioning metabolism, acting‌ as a silent conductor ‌orchestrating‍ a symphony of ‍bodily processes. Water serves as a medium for various metabolic reactions, facilitating the transport ‌of⁤ nutrients and oxygen to cells, ​and aiding in the removal of waste products. When your⁤ body is well-hydrated, it ⁢can efficiently convert food into energy, a process that is often hindered when ⁢dehydration sets in. This efficiency can lead to a more ‌effective metabolism, helping you ⁣burn calories more readily.

  • Thermogenesis: Drinking‍ water can increase the rate of thermogenesis, the process by which your body generates heat ​and energy from digesting‍ food.
  • Calorie​ Burning: Studies suggest that⁣ consuming‌ water can enhance calorie burning, particularly ⁢when consumed cold, as the‍ body expends energy ‍to heat the water⁤ to body​ temperature.
  • Satiety and Appetite Regulation: Proper hydration can also influence hunger signals,⁢ helping you feel fuller ​and ⁢reducing the⁤ likelihood of overeating.

By integrating adequate hydration into your daily ⁤routine,​ you support your body’s natural metabolic processes, creating a foundation for improved‌ energy levels⁤ and overall health. Embrace the⁤ power of water as a vital component in the‌ journey towards metabolic balance.

Quenching Thirst for Energy: Practical Hydration​ Tips for Metabolism​ Boost

Water is not just a life-sustaining ‌element; it’s a⁣ vital player in our body’s energy regulation. Proper ‍hydration can act as a ‍natural metabolism booster, helping to optimize the body’s ability to convert nutrients into energy. By maintaining the right fluid balance, you ensure that‌ your cells are functioning at their best, facilitating efficient metabolic processes. Here are some practical tips to keep your hydration levels in check:

  • Start Your⁢ Day with Water: Kickstart your metabolism by drinking a ​glass of water as soon as you wake up. This simple act can ‍jumpstart ⁢your body’s energy production.
  • Incorporate‍ Hydrating ‍Foods: ‍ Include fruits and vegetables like cucumbers, watermelon, and oranges in your diet. These ​not only provide⁢ essential nutrients‍ but also contribute to your daily fluid ​intake.
  • Set Regular Reminders: Use apps or set alarms to remind yourself to drink water throughout the day. Consistency is ⁢key to maintaining energy levels.
  • Opt for Herbal​ Teas: Replace caffeinated drinks with herbal teas that can ⁤hydrate you without the diuretic effects of caffeine.
  • Monitor Urine Color: A practical way to⁢ gauge your hydration ⁢is by observing the ⁢color‌ of your urine.‍ Light yellow indicates good hydration, while darker shades may signal a need for more water.

By ‍integrating ​these hydration habits into your daily routine, you can support your body’s natural energy ‌systems, ⁤leading to a‌ more efficient metabolism and overall enhanced vitality.
